Kensington, San Diego,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Kensington?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Kensington 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,668 | $1,577 | $1,850 |
| Kensington 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,717 | $2,362 | $2,995 |
| Kensington 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,042 | $2,728 | $3,850 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Kensington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Kensington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Kensington is $1,668.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Kensington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Kensington is a 480 square feet unit starting from $1,577 at Harris Family Senior Residence.
What is the average size for Kensington 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Kensington is currently 1,401 sq ft.
